> I have the bias/personal-preference to avoid load new things when
> I make a change. Let's call it: 'disturb the least' with my patches.
I'd prefer to re-use comint code rather than copy it. Copying might be
tolerable for term-watch-for-password-prompt (it could conceivably
require adjustments for the context of term-mode), but it's out of the
question for term-password-prompt-regexp.
> My patch just tried to mimic what is done in `comint.el' and reproduce
> it in `term.el'. My hope was that the patch would be accepted frictionless:
> if it's already done in `comint.el', why not doing the same in `term.el'?
I'm not a great fan of the hooks in comint (tho I must say I haven't
come up with anything really better either).
And to the extent that you can set *-password-prompt-regexp
buffer-locally in order to prevent *-watch-for-password-prompt from
getting in the way, I don't see much benefit of going through a hook.
[ The hook might be beneficial in itself, with a nil default value, but
that's a different discussion. ]
